当前位置: 首页 > news >正文

网站优化方案书关键词自助优化

网站优化方案书,关键词自助优化,wordpress 查看站点,网站建设公司做销售好不好突发奇想,想要将自己的c压行之后交上去。但是苦于手动压行效率太低,在网上搜索压行网站没有找到,突然发现压行不就是检查检查去个换行符吗。于是心血来潮,用python实现了一个简易压行程序。 首先,宏定义等带#的文件不…

突发奇想,想要将自己的c++压行之后交上去。但是苦于手动压行效率太低,在网上搜索压行网站没有找到,突然发现压行不就是检查检查去个换行符吗。于是心血来潮,用python实现了一个简易压行程序。

首先,宏定义等带#的文件不能跟压行,会报错。其次是行注释要删除,不能这一行后面都被注释掉了。

因此,我用一个变量txt表示压行之后的内容,每次用line读取行字符串内容。将line字符串中//后面的内容舍去。

strip函数得到line剔除空格和换行符等。如果line里有#字符,就不进行换行。由于不换行需要考虑压行后的txt字符串中是否有换行符\n,如果已经有了,则不用再txt后面再加入\n,否则需要在txt字符串后添加换行符。由于后面的行也不能在该行后面,所以在line字符串后添加换行符。将line拼接到txt后面即可。

with open(file=r"lab.cpp", mode="r", encoding="utf-8") as fb:# 考虑第一行就是#等,txt初始化为 `\n`txt = "\n"while True:# 循环读入行line = fb.readline()# 如果是空,则结束if not line:break# 有 "//" ,舍去 "//" 后面的内容if line.find("//") != -1:line = line[: line.find("//")]# 将line剔除前后的空格和换行line = line.strip()# 如果该行有'#',该行需要单独一行if line.find("#") != -1:# 如果txt已经有换行,则不需要再添,否则需要添加换行if txt[-1] != '\n': txt += "\n"line += "\n"txt += line# 输出到 压行.cpp 文件内with open(file = r"压行.cpp", mode="w", encoding="utf-8") as f:print(txt, file=f)print("ok")

效果:

image-20231129021717548

http://www.khdw.cn/news/55493.html

相关文章:

  • 驱动开发广州专做优化的科技公司
  • 交城有做网站的吗百度关键词搜索排名统计
  • 网站设计基本功能优化seo
  • 外贸b2b平台哪个最好seo在线培训课程
  • 公司架设网站费用怎么做分录谷歌怎么投放广告
  • 做的好的区块链网站seo技术是什么
  • wordpress无法下载插件windows优化大师是官方的吗
  • 青岛的网站建设公司哪家好电商关键词seo排名
  • 义乌正规外发加工网seo推广营销靠谱
  • 常用网站大全seo 优化技术难度大吗
  • 大兴58网站起名网站制作郑州网站推广报价
  • 衡阳网站优化外包价格搜索引擎优化的报告
  • 刚做的网站怎么在百度搜到手机优化大师怎么退款
  • 输入网站查看空间网站有吗免费的
  • 集团网站建设服务软文推广代表平台
  • 网站下载视频的方法徐州百度运营中心
  • 做地方门户网站新闻 近期大事件
  • 渭南网站制作微信广告投放推广平台
  • java就是做网站的吗网站黄页推广软件
  • 网站被惩罚之后怎么做关键词上首页的有效方法
  • 公司找人做网站需要什么长春最新发布信息
  • 手机视频网站设计app怎么开发出来的
  • 做外贸网站信息举例说明什么是seo
  • 网站查外链营销qq下载
  • 建设银行网站电脑版电商网站建设价格
  • 外贸网站推广方案我想开个网站平台怎么开呢
  • 中小企业网站制作多少钱百度怎么做自己的网页
  • qq网站在线客服代码生成网址搜索引擎
  • 珠海网站外链怎么发
  • 淘客网站怎么做返利软文是什么样子的